Abstract

The involvement of arginine–vasopressin (AVP) in animal and human aggression has been well established in the literature. Recent research has shown an association between the minor allele (C) of single-nucleotide polymorphism rs35369693located on the AVP 1B receptor gene and childhood aggression.
